Given: ABCD trapezoid<br> BC=1.2m, AD=1.8m<br> AB=1.5m, CD=1.2m<br> AB∩CD=K<br> Find: BK and CK
stepladder [879]

Answer:

The value of BK is 3m and the value of CK is 2.4m.

Step-by-step explanation:

Given information: ABCD trapezoid

, BC=1.2m, AD=1.8m

, AB=1.5m, CD=1.2m

, AB∩CD=K.

Using the given information draw a figure.

Two sides of a trapezoid are parallel.

Since AB∩CD=K, therefore AB and CD are not parallel, because parallel line never intersect.

AD\parallelBC

\angle KBC=\angle KAD              (Corresponding angles)

\angle KCB=\angle KDA             (Corresponding angles)

By AA rule of similarity

\triangle KBC\sim \triangle KAD

Corresponding sides of similar triangles are proportional.

\frac{KB}{KA}=\frac{KC}{KD}=\frac{BC}{AD}

\frac{x}{x+1.5}=\frac{y}{y+1.2}=\frac{1.2}{1.8}

\frac{x}{x+1.5}=\frac{1.2}{1.8}

\frac{x}{x+1.5}=\frac{2}{3}

3x=2x+3

x=3

The length of BK is 3 m.

\frac{y}{y+1.2}=\frac{1.2}{1.8}

\frac{y}{y+1.2}=\frac{2}{3}

3y=2y+2.4

y=2.4

The length of CK is 2.4 m.

I don’t understand :(
viktelen [127]

Answer:

The quotient when x^3-4x^2-8x+8 is divided by x+2 is x^2-6x+4 with no remainder, so x+2 is a factor of p(x).

Step-by-step explanation:

As the question suggests, there are two ways to solve this problem: long division (which can always be used to divide polynomials), and synthetic division (which can only be used when you are dividing by something of the form (x-a). In this case, we may use synthetic division, since x+2 is equal to x-(-2). I will use synthetic division here as it is slightly faster than long division.

The -2 on the left represents that we are dividing by x-(-2), and the rest of the numbers in the top row are the coefficients of p(x): 1, -4, -8, and 8.

The first step in synthetic division is to being down the leading coefficient of the polynomial: in this case, the 1 (as indicated in red). Now, we multiply the 1 by -2. We get -2, which we place directly below the -4.

Next, we add directly down the column, (-4 + (-2) is equal to -6), and this answer is placed in the box below. We can continue this process, getting the coefficients 1, -6, 4, and 0 in the bottom row.

This is the answer: the quotient is x^2-6x+4, and the remainder is zero (which indicates that x+2 is a factor of p(x)).

--

Edit: long division

We may also solve this problem using long division (see the second image). The first step is to look at the leading coefficients: since x \times x^2 is equal to x^3, the first term in the quotient will be x^2. Since x^2 \times (x+2) is equal to x^3+2x^2, we must now subtract that from x^3-4x^2-8x+8.

We repeat the same process, as shown in the image. Since we eventually get to zero, the remainder is zero, and the polynomial at the top (x^2-6x+4) is the quotient.

Brooke is flying a kite while standing 50 m from the base of a tree at the park. Her Chi is directly above the 10 m tree in the
Gelneren [198K]

Answer:

104.127 m

Step-by-step explanation

In the question instead of chi, it would be kite.

Given: Distance of Brooke from the base of tree is 50 meters.

The kite is directly above the 10 m tree in the 125 m string is fully extended.

Lets assume the height of the kite be "x".

Its making the Right angle triangle with length of string as hypotenuse, height of kite above tree.

Using Pythagorean formula:

h²= a²+b²

⇒125^{2} = 50^{2} + (x)^{2}

⇒15625 = 2500+ (x)^{2}

⇒ 15625 = 2500+ x^{2}

Subtracting both side by 2500

⇒ 13025 = x^{2}

Square rooting both side, we know√a²=a

⇒ \sqrt{13025} =x

∴ x= 114.127 meter.

Next, we know the value of x include the height of tree.

∴ Height of kite flying above tree= x-10\ m

⇒ Height of kite flying above tree= 114.127-10= 104.127\ m

Hence, the height of kite above the tree is 104.127 meters.
